NetWaiter

No map available

Loading...

✓ Takeout + ✓ Delivery
, ,



✓ Takeout + ✓ Delivery
, ,



Taco John's

(0.93mi)

Fast Food, Mexican

✓ Takeout + ✓ Delivery
2114 Grand Ave, Laramie, WY
(307) 745-5085

No locations have been found, please refine your search and try again.